Skylar Diggins is joining a franchise with a fitting name. The Chicago Sky announced on Saturday that they’re signing of the veteran point guard. She joins the Sky on a two-year contract, per a source familiar with the deal.

Chicago is once again attempting to be competitive rather than start a rebuild after parting ways with Angel Reese in a recent trade . Diggins is heading into her 12th WNBA season and will turn 36 in August, but she was an All-Star last season, helping lead the Seattle Storm to a near-upset of eventual champion Las Vegas Aces in the first round of the playoffs. She likely will be the best point guard to change teams during free agency, giving the Sky a veteran presence to run their team, as they hoped for Courtney Vandersloot last season.

Diggins is a versatile threat on offense. She was one of two players who appeared in at least 20 games in 2025 to average at least 15 points and six assists, along with Alyssa Thomas. Diggins will join fellow free-agent acquisition Azurá Stevens on Chicago’s new-look roster.
